New L2 Chain, Frame, Launches

Frame

New L2 Chain, Frame, Launches

This week, Ethereum-based creator network Frame announced it’s developing an EVM-compatible L2 designed to streamline NFT activities and make the process of minting, buying, and selling NFTs more accessible for creators.

Frame has built Delegate, a wallet security protocol, directly into the L2. Delegate helps protect users by letting them link cold storage wallets to a more public-facing hot wallet that acts as a buffer against security risks.

BFF Acquired by Boss Beauties

BFF x Boss Beauties

BFF Acquired by Boss Beauties

Boss Beauties, an entertainment and media company dedicated to uplifting the coming generations of women and girls, has officially acquired BFF, an educational community dedicated to onboarding women and non-binary people to web3 and the frontier of tech.

Represented by the global talent agency WME, Boss Beauties is known widely by consumers of both web3 and traditional brands, thanks in part to its partnerships with Barbie, the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E), and the Nasdaq stock exchange.

OP Stack’s Fault Proof System

OP Stack

OP Stack’s Fault Proof System

The visionary developers over at OP Stack have done it once again! The inaugural fault proof system is now live on the Goerli testnet, providing the groundwork for multi-proof disputes that can also include zero-knowledge (ZK) proofs.

Unveiled in this alpha release were three components: the Fault Proof Program (FPP), the Fault Proof Virtual Machine (FPVM) and the dispute game protocol. Together, these components enhance scalability and decentralization while guarding against malicious or faulty activities on the OP Stack network.

Beeple Hosts CryptoPunk Meetup

CryptoPunks

Beeple Hosts CryptoPunk Meetup

On September 30, Beeple Studios welcomed the CryptoPunk community to its brick-and-mortar gallery in Charleston, SC for an all-day soiree featuring panels, drinks, and networking.

Speakers included LarvaLabs co-founders Matt Hall and John Wilkinson, who spoke about their experiences as the masterminds behind CryptoPunks.

Dawn Announces New AI Product

Dawn Wallet

Dawn Announces New AI Product

Dawn Wallet has infused AI into its design so that users can treat their crypto wallet like an AI sidekick.

According to a description on the wallet’s X page, the AI-driven crypto copilot can interpret voice commands to send transactions, interact with protocols, answer crypto-related questions, and perform on-chain queries to analyze data.

Adidas and Moncler’s New Fashion NFT

“The Art of Explorers”

Adidas and Moncler’s New Fashion NFT

Italian luxury house Moncler and iconic sportswear brand Adidas have come together for a boundary-pushing NFT collaboration that takes consumers on a journey from mountain peaks to urban streets, called “The Art of Explorers.”

The artwork features a series of AI-generated explorers and mixed-media sculptures inspired by the designs of notable artists like Gary Card, Ibby Njoya and Kate Tabor.

First Physical .Swoosh Shoe Release

TINAJ

First Physical .Swoosh Shoe Release

This week, Nike announced its first-ever physical sneaker inspired by virtual wearables from its digital collectibles platform, .Swoosh.

It’s a low-top take on the iconic Nike Air Force 1 with .Swoosh branding and a classic black-and-white color scheme. The shoes will also feature a cheeky abbreviated slogan, TINAJ, which stands for “This is not a JPEG.”

OpenSea Studio Is Here

OpenSea Studio

OpenSea Studio Is Here

OpenSea Studio, a one-stop shop for creators to launch and manage their projects, launched this week with the following features, and more capabilities coming soon:

  • Create and manage a drop end-to-end, including setting up allowlist phases, uploading media and metadata (with helpful preview functionality), and building the drop page
  • Mint an NFT into your own wallet
  • Create on most blockchains compatible with OpenSea
  • Let buyers mint an NFT from your collection using a credit or debit card
